In this role, you will

  • Provide cost, schedule and funding planning, reporting, monitoring and analysis support to Program Managers including Work Breakdown Structures (WBS), Basis of Estimates (BOEs) and development of time-phased budgets/EACs and schedules.
  • Support accounts receivable as required during the billing processing, to include invoice backup reputed company required.
  • Monitor billing status and unbilled issues, working with reputed company, Accounting and PMO to resolve issues in a timely manner.
  • reputed company preparation of subcontractor and vendor accruals as services/goods are received in accordance with GAAP/IFRS and internal policies to ensure that the project´s cost/commitment is accurately captured and reported internally and externally.
  • Support the monthly business rhythms of both the program and finance organizations, including participating in and supporting meetings and program reviews.
  • Administer formal aspects of program control in accordance with generally accepted accounting principles, corporate policies, and government regulations.
  • Complete finance inputs for project set up and reputed company recognition in compliance with contractual terms, conditions and requirements.
  • Liaison between operations and other administrative support organizations on financial issues.
  • Interfaces with subcontractors, vendors, and customers as required.
